Am Montag 26 April 2010 09:56:13 schrieb Borja López Soilán (Pexego): > Ferdinand Gassauer escribió: > > currently there is only ONE field "special" in account_period > > > > IMHO for sowing accounting data in a "usual" way we need > > * opening balance > > * current debit/credit > > * ending balance (without closing) > > regardless if the fy is closed or not > > > > to achieve this I propose 2 separate fields in account_period > > * special_open > > * special_close > > > > this would allow a very easy way to extend the standard query to deliver > > all usually needed fields > > especially also ending balance with and without closing - which is > > necessary to print balance reports also after closing. > > Ferdinand, what we did on the Spanish localization was assuming that a > "special" period at the begining of the year is an opening period, and > that a special period at the end of the year is a closing one: > > * period.special and period.date_start == > period.fiscalyear_id.date_start and period.date_stop == > period.fiscalyear_id.date_start => Opening period > * period.special and period.date_start == > period.fiscalyear_id.date_stop and period.date_stop == > period.fiscalyear_id.date_stop => Closing period > > > Maybe as a compromise, to be backwards compatible in 5.0, we could > implement special_open and special_close as function fields (with store).
Yes I think this is a way to go until the wizard is adapted. The "special" period might also have another use for merging and splitting companies.
